Salesforce Mulesoft Developer

Irving, Texas

Resource Informatics Group
Apply for this Job
Hi,
The following requirement is open with our client.
Job Tittle: Salesforce MuleSoft developer
Location : Englewood, CO- locals
Duration: 12 Months

Englewood, CO- locals - onsite from day 1

Job Description:
We are seeking a Salesforce MuleSoft Developer to design, develop, and optimize integrations between Salesforce and enterprise applications using MuleSoft Any point Platform. The ideal candidate will have expertise in MuleSoft API development, REST/SOAP integrations, and Salesforce integration best practices. You will collaborate with cross-functional teams to ensure seamless data flow, security, and scalability of integrations.

Required Skills:
  • Mulesoft Anypoint Platform - 3+ years of hands-on experience
  • Salesforce Integration - Strong experience with Salesforce APIs & integration best practices
  • API Development - REST, SOAP, JSON, XML, RAML, API Gateway, OAuth
  • Data Transformation - DataWeave, XSLT, JavaScript, SQL, ETL concepts
  • CI/CD & DevOps - Git, Jenkins, Maven, CloudHub, Docker, Kubernetes (preferred)
  • Knowledge of Agile or Scrum methodologies, with experience in working in Agile development teams.
  • Security & Authentication - OAuth, JWT, TLS, API security best practices
  • Agile & SDLC - Working in Agile/Scrum teams with Jira, Confluence
  • Certifications: Mulesoft Certified Developer - Level 1
Job Duties:
  1. API & Integration Development
    • Design, develop, and deploy Mulesoft APIs (RAML, REST, SOAP, JSON, XML) for Salesforce integrations.
    • Implement real-time, batch, and event-driven integrations between Salesforce and other systems (ERP, CRM, databases, third-party applications).
    • Develop and optimize Mule Flows, Message Processors, Connectors, and Transformers.
    • Ensure high availability, performance, and security of integrations.
  2. Salesforce Integration Expertise
    • Integrate Salesforce with on-premise/cloud applications using Mulesoft connectors.
    • Implement Salesforce API calls (REST, SOAP, Bulk, Streaming, Metadata APIs).
    • Handle OAuth authentication, SAML, Single Sign-On (SSO), and API Gateway policies.
    • Troubleshoot integration issues, error handling, and logging mechanisms.
  3. Solution Architecture & Best Practices
    • Define and implement integration patterns (point-to-point, hub-and-spoke, pub-sub).
    • Develop and enforce data transformation, mapping, and validation rules.
    • Optimize API performance by applying caching, throttling, and load balancing techniques.
    • Ensure compliance with data governance, security, and compliance standards.
  4. CI/CD & Deployment
    • Set up Mulesoft CI/CD pipelines using tools like Jenkins, GitHub, Maven, or Bitbucket.
    • Deploy APIs using Mulesoft CloudHub, Runtime Fabric, or Hybrid Deployment models.
    • Perform unit testing, integration testing, and performance tuning.
  5. Collaboration & Support
    • Work closely with Salesforce Admins, Developers, Architects, and Business Analysts to understand integration requirements.
    • Provide technical leadership and documentation for integration solutions.
    • Troubleshoot production issues and provide ongoing support.

Job Requirements:
  1. API & Integration Development
    • Design, develop, and deploy Mulesoft APIs (RAML, REST, SOAP, JSON, XML) for Salesforce integrations.
    • Implement real-time, batch, and event-driven integrations between Salesforce and other systems (ERP, CRM, databases, third-party applications).
    • Develop and optimize Mule Flows, Message Processors, Connectors, and Transformers.
    • Ensure high availability, performance, and security of integrations.
  2. Salesforce Integration Expertise
    • Integrate Salesforce with on-premise/cloud applications using Mulesoft connectors.
    • Implement Salesforce API calls (REST, SOAP, Bulk, Streaming, Metadata APIs).
    • Handle OAuth authentication, SAML, Single Sign-On (SSO), and API Gateway policies.
    • Troubleshoot integration issues, error handling, and logging mechanisms.
  3. Solution Architecture & Best Practices
    • Define and implement integration patterns (point-to-point, hub-and-spoke, pub-sub).
    • Develop and enforce data transformation, mapping, and validation rules.
    • Optimize API performance by applying caching, throttling, and load balancing techniques.
    • Ensure compliance with data governance, security, and compliance standards.
  4. CI/CD & Deployment
    • Set up Mulesoft CI/CD pipelines using tools like Jenkins, GitHub, Maven, or Bitbucket.
    • Deploy APIs using Mulesoft CloudHub, Runtime Fabric, or Hybrid Deployment models.
    • Perform unit testing, integration testing, and performance tuning.
  5. Collaboration & Support
    • Work closely with Salesforce Admins, Developers, Architects, and Business Analysts to understand integration requirements.
    • Provide technical leadership and documentation for integration solutions.
    • Troubleshoot production issues and provide ongoing support.

Desired Skills & Experience:
  • Salesforce Integration Architect (preferred)
Date Posted: 12 March 2025
Apply for this Job